Huawei and Vålerenga announce partnership

Huawei Technologies Norway AS announced today that it has become the main sponsor and official partner of Vålerenga Fotball AS. Vålerenga is one of Norway’s most prestigious football teams. The club, based in the capital Oslo, has won the country’s premier league championship, the Tippeligaen, five times, and been winner of the Norway Football Cup on four occasions.

The partnership will see a collaboration between the two brands, and follows Huawei’s successful partnership with other leading clubs including AC Milan, Ajax, Arsenal, Atletico Madrid, Borussia Dortmund and Paris-Saint Germain (PSG)

“Huawei is delighted to partner with Vålerenga. As one of the leading football clubs in Scandinavia, known for its strong position both on and off the pitch, Huawei sees Vålerenga as the perfect match to our brand. Huawei has gained a leading position in the global ICT industry by providing innovative and compelling solutions to our customers in the same way as Vålerenga has attracted supporters across Norway,” said Mr. Eric Zhang, CEO of Huawei Technologies Norway AS.

Huawei will be the official smartphone partner for Vålerenga Fotball AS, and the Huawei brand will appear on the A-team’s sportswear as well as extensive arena advertising visibility. Huawei will also take an active role in the club’s social programs, by co-arranging a football cup for children.

Stig-Ove Sandnes, Managing Director at Vålerenga Fotball AS, said: “We are excited to welcome Huawei to Vålerenga as an official partner. This is the first deal we have signed with a top 100 global brand1. Huawei is a genuine leader in the field of information and communications technology and we are honored to take part of the growth and development of its rapid growing business and brand.”

“Through our partnership with Vålerenga we believe we can continue to provide innovative solutions and further strengthen our position in the Norwegian market and at the same time help Vålerenga to continue to entertain Norwegian football supporters in the years to come,” said Mr. Eric Zhang, CEO of Huawei Technologies Norway AS.

The Vålerenga partnership will include exclusive offers, content and brand presence during Vålerenga’s matches, as well as through the club’s digital and social media platforms. The agreement runs for two years, with an option to extend.
